An Origin Story

I always knew I wanted to be a mom.  When the time came to make that happen, it didn’t happen.

We were diagnosed with unexplained infertility, and went through 4 rounds of unsuccessful IUI’s. Deflated, I coped by writing and drawing.

Fast forward 7 years, and I now have 2 beautiful children whom I love dearly.

My journey to becoming a mom has included infertility, breastfeeding challenges, postpartum depression and, like many moms, daily questioning how to integrate my family life and career.

I kept it secret, but when I finally summoned the courage to share my struggles, I always felt less alone.

Applying 15 years of experience in user research and design, I illustrate affirmations and reflections on modern motherhood & collaborate with non-profits and brands to help them further connect with and support their audience.

My hope is to continue to fill the void of times when we’re not sure what to say or how to support someone: loss, divorce, mental health struggles. In a fast-paced digital world where everything feels ephemeral, having a tangible, handwritten card can mean so much.
